Uncover the engineering battle behind the vehicle that bridged the gap between sea and land. While the Army focused on tanks and guns, a crisis was brewing: cargo ships were sitting idle off the coast because unloading them onto small boats, then unloading those boats onto trucks, was impossibly slow. The military establishment insisted a "hybrid" vehicle was physically impossible—it would be too heavy to float and too clumsy to drive. This documentary reveals how a civilian scientific committee (the NDRC), led by yacht designers Rod Stephens and Dennis Puleston, ignored the Army’s rejection. They took a standard GMC transport truck, encased it in a watertight steel hull, and invented a revolutionary dashboard-controlled tire pressure system. From the secret design labs to the dramatic moment a prototype rescued a Coast Guard crew in a storm when no other ship could, witness how this "ugly duckling" transformed from a laughing stock into the backbone of Allied logistics, carrying 3 million tons of supplies directly from ocean freighters to inland depots without ever stopping. #ww2 #worldwar2 #ww2stories #ww2history #navalhistory #militaryengineering #ww2engineering #ww2innovation #ww2reports
